Browsing translation translators & interpreters, Saudi Arabia business
Khobar City | 31952, Al Khobar City
Bareed | 31461, Dammam City
Sultanah | Al Madinah Al Munawarah
Jubail - KSA | Jubail - Ras Tanura - Bqaiq
Jubail - Rastern Province |
We use cookies to improve the user experience
learn more. If you continue browsing you accept their use.
Understood